     The Many Different Ways to Make Gold in World of Warcraft

1) The Gatherer
There are many things to be gathered in the game. This includes leather, herbs, ore, fish, linen, wool, mageweave, stones, gems, and so on. Moreover, there

is much gold to be made here.
There is something to be said for those that gather - they spend a lot of time making their money. Many players begin to make their money by gathering - and

I encourage it. And, later on, finding a rare vein or herb can bring in several gold alone.
2) The Farmer
This is a profession usually taken on by those of higher (level 40+, usually 55+) level characters. To do this, you simply do instance runs or kill named

bosses multiple times or do multiple runs through the instances in the chance of getting a drop. Before the patch that came out today (this was written the

day the honor system came out), this is what almost all level 60 players did (since then, many lvl 60s have taken up pvp attacking the crossroads for example

and then with the battlegrounds patch, they go to the BGs).

3)Controlling the Market
This is by far the most involving way to make money in the world of warcraft. In this, you have to have a monopoly on the market - our example will be large

glimmering shards. To start off, you will need a good bit, at least 10g if not 200g, of initial investment.
What you do is identify a market, large glimmering shards for our example, and start to up the price on it.
Let's say a stack of one large glimmering shard is selling for 90 silver. And, there are 10 shards up at the Auction House. To control this market, what you

would do is completely buy out all of the large glimmering
shards- every last one of them. Then, you would go back and sell them for any price you decide as you are the only supply for large glimmering shards. Let's

be reasonable and only sell them for 1 gold 80 silver.
